The Colt CCU Government 9mm pistol is a full-size, single-action 1911 built for shooters who want genuine Colt quality in a modern duty or competition platform. This Model O1082CCU combines the proven 1911 ergonomics and reliability that have served military and law enforcement for over a century with practical upgrades: Novak night sights, an ambidextrous extended beavertail grip safety, and a TALO Series 80 extended magwell designed to speed reloads. The black PVD finish resists corrosion while maintaining a professional appearance suitable for the range, duty carry, or tactical training.
Built on a black stainless steel frame, the CCU Government features a 5-inch barrel and 8.5-inch overall length—the classic Government profile that balances shootability with everyday carry potential. The G10 checkered gray scallop grips provide positive indexing and traction in various conditions, while the checkered front strap and mainspring housing ensure your grip stays firm during extended shooting sessions. At 40 ounces loaded, it carries with substance but not excess weight, and the single-stack 9mm format (9+1 capacity) keeps the gun slim enough to conceal when needed.

Frequently Asked Questions
What sights come on the Colt CCU Government 9mm?
This model is equipped with Novak night sights—a Novak night sight up front and a Novak low-mount night sight in the rear. Night sights are designed for target acquisition in low-light conditions, making them practical for defensive use and range work in variable lighting.
Is the grip safety ambidextrous, and can left-handed shooters use it easily?
Yes. The CCU Government features an extended ambidextrous beavertail grip safety, so both right- and left-handed shooters can disengage it intuitively without shifting their grip.
What does the extended magwell do?
The TALO Series 80 extended magwell creates a larger funnel at the magazine well, making it easier and faster to seat magazines during reloads—a feature valued in competition shooting, training, and high-volume range sessions.
